Dmitry

Dmitry (Deepmagic Information Gathering) is a tool to gather as much information as possible about a host (e.g. checks netcraft.com).

Update

apt install -y python3-docutils
apt upgrade dmitry

Help

dmitry -h
Usage: dmitry [-winsepfb] [-t 0-9] [-o %host.txt] host
  -o     Save output to %host.txt or to file specified by -o file
  -i     Perform a whois lookup on the IP address of a host
  -w     Perform a whois lookup on the domain name of a host
  -n     Retrieve Netcraft.com information on a host
  -s     Perform a search for possible subdomains
  -e     Perform a search for possible email addresses
  -p     Perform a TCP port scan on a host
* -f     Perform a TCP port scan on a host showing output reporting filtered ports
* -b     Read in the banner received from the scanned port
* -t 0-9 Set the TTL in seconds when scanning a TCP port ( Default 2 )
*Requires the -p flagged to be passed

Recon (no scan)

dmitry -winseo domain

Recon + ports scan

Arguments will provide all basic functions and generate output in a text file

dmitry -winsepfbo domain
# Outputs in ./<domain>.txt
for DOMAIN in $(cat ./DOMAINs.txt | grep -v '#'); do dmitry -winsepfbo $DOMAIN; done;